In the fascinating world of astrological combinations, the Taurus Ox stands out as a unique blend of Western determination and Eastern resilience. This personality results from being born under the Western Taurus sign (April 20 - May 20) and during a Chinese Ox year (e.g., 2021, 2009, 1997, 1985, etc.). Together, these influences create an individual who is both a relentless worker and a dedicated seeker of comfort and stability.
While the Ox energy adds vitality and robustness to the typically calm Taurus, it is the Taurus traits that often shape the Ox's personality. This combination produces someone who is emotionally balanced, hard-working, and intuitively connected to their goals. They value a carefree and peaceful life, yet their inherent pragmatism frequently drives them to push beyond conventional boundaries.
The Wilful Taurus Ox Personality
The Taurus Ox personality is a powerful mix of determination, patience, and endurance, marked by a strong will and occasional stubbornness. However, these individuals are also surprisingly relaxed and decisive when making important choices.
Contrary to the typical reserved nature of a Taurus in Western astrology, the Taurus Ox is more expressive. They may communicate at a slower pace, but those close to them understand this is simply their deliberate and thoughtful style.
Their primary life goal is to maintain a calm and carefree existence, striving for inner peace and relaxation. The Taurus appreciation for quality combines with the Ox's determination, resulting in a person who is emotionally stable and generally gets along well with others.
Many Taurus Ox natives are art lovers or have a keen eye for high-quality items. They are willing to spend generously on their hobbies and interests, and nothing can convince them to abandon what they truly enjoy.
Top Characteristics: Determined, balanced, hard-working, and intuitive.

What are the years of the Ox?
The Ox years include 1913, 1925, 1937, 1949, 1961, 1973, 1985, 1997, 2009, and 2021. If you were born in one of these years, you are under the Chinese Ox sign.
